Читайте также: |
|
Обработать на ЭВМ массив и матрицу в соответствии с вариантом задания, указанного в таблице.
Вариант | Имя массива | Действия |
A(30) | А. Упорядочить массив сначала по убыванию, затем по возрастанию. | |
T(N,M) | Б. Вычислить и запомнить сумму элементов каждой строки, столбца матрицы. Результаты отпечатать в виде двух столбцов. N=20, M=15. | |
A(15) | А. Вычислить среднее арифметическое и геометрическое значение элементов массива А. A[i]<>0. | |
B(17,17) | Б. В данной матрице указать индексы всех элементов каждой из строк с максимальным значением. B[i]>0. | |
C(15) | А. Найти максимальный и минимальный элемент массива и поменять их местами. Вывести на печать полученный массив. | |
C(N,N) | Б. Вычислить сумму и число элементов матрицы, находящихся под главной диагональю и на ней. N=12. | |
D(50) | А. Переписать элементы массива D в массив E и подсчитать в них количество положительных чисел. | |
D(10,10) | Б. Записать на место отрицательных элементов матрицы нули, а на место положительных единицы. Вывести на печать нижнюю треугольную матрицу в общепринятом виде. | |
E(25) | А. Определить максимальный элемент массива E и его порядковый номер. E[i]>0. | |
E(N,M) | Б. Найти в каждой строке матрицы максимальный и минимальный элементы и поставить их на место первого и последнего элемента строки соответственно. Вывести матрицу на печать в обще принятом виде. N=20, M=10. | |
F(35) | А. Определить минимальный элемент массива F и его порядковый номер. F[i]>0. | |
F(10,8) | Б. Транспонировать матрицу и вывести на печать элементы главной диагонали и диагонали, расположенной под главной. Результаты разместить в двух строках. | |
G(20) | А. Найти максимальный и минимальный элементы массива G и поменять их местами. | |
G(10,10) | Б. Для целочисленной матрицы найти для каждой строки число элементов, кратных пяти, и наибольший из полученных результатов. G[i,j]/5*5=G[i,j]. | |
H(30) Y(N) | А. Расположить в массиве Y сначала положительные, а затем отрицательные элементы массив H. N=30. | |
H(10,10) | Б. Из положительных элементов матицы H сформировать матрицу M(10,KMAX), располагая их в строках матрицы подряд, где KMAX-максимальное число положительных элементов строки матрицы H. Записать нули на место отсутствующих элементов. Отпечатать обе матрицы в общепринятом виде. | |
I(30) | А. Определить сумму элементов массива I, кратных трём. I[i]/3*3=I[i]. | |
I(N,N) | Б. Найти в каждой строке наибольший элемент и поменять его местами с элементом главной диагонали. Отпечатать полученную матрицу в общепринятом виде. N=15. | |
Р(N) | А. Вычислить сумму и количество чётных элементов массива Р. Р[i]<0, N=30. | |
J(K,N) | Б. Найти наибольший и наименьший элементы матрицы и поменять их местами. K=20, N=10. | |
K(N) | А. Переписать в массив Y подряд положительные элементы массива K. K[i]>0, N=10. | |
K(25,8) | Б. Ввести исходные данные в первые 24 строки и первые 7 столбцов. Вычислить среднее арифметическое значение элементов каждой строки и записать его в 8-й столбец, а также среднее арифметическое каждого столбца и записать его в 25-ю строку. Отпечатать полученную матрицу в общепринятом виде. | |
L(N) | А. Переписать подряд массив Y положительные и в массив Z отрицательные элементы массива L. N=10. | |
L(15,10) | Б. Упорядочить по возрастанию элементы каждой стоки матрицы. Отпечатать полученную матрицу в общепринятом виде. | |
D(30 M(N) | А. В массиве M записать положительные элементы D в порядке возрастания. N=30. | |
M(I,J) | Б. Найти строку с наибольшей и наименьшей суммой элементов. Вывести на печать найденные строки и суммы их элементов. I=20, J=15. | |
N(40) | А. В массиве N найти отдельно суммы отрицательных и положительных элементов. | |
N(10,15) | Б. Вычислить и запомнить сумму и число положительных элементов каждого столбца матрицы. Результаты отпечатать в виде двух строк. N[i,j]>0. | |
O(11,11) | А. Вывести на печать в первой строке элементы главной диагонали матрицы, а во второй строке элементы диагонали под ней. | |
O(N,N) | Б. Вычислить сумму и число элементов матрицы, находящихся под главной диагональю. O[i,j]>0, N=12. | |
P(25) N(5,5) | А. Массив P построчно записать в матрицу N и Вывести на печать полученную матрицу. | |
P(K,K) | Б. Записать на место отрицательных элементов матрицы нули и вывести на печать в общепринятом виде. K=10. | |
Q(27) | А. Упорядочить элементы массива в порядке возрастания их модулей. Вывести на печать полученный массив. | |
Q(N,N) | Б. Определить является ли заданная матрица симметричной (относительно главной диагонали). N=10. | |
R(9) | А. Записать на место отрицательных элементов нули, а на место положительных – единицы. Вывести на печать | |
R(M,N) | Б. Элемент матрицы назовём седловой точкой, если он является наибольшим в своей стоке и одновременно наименьшей в своём столбце или, наоборот. Для заданной целой матрицы напечатать индексы всех её седловых точек. M=15, N=10. | |
S(12) | А. Упорядочить элементы массива в порядке убывания их модулей. Вывести на печать полученную матрицу. | |
S(7,7) | Б. Дана вещественная матрица. Все элементы различны. Найти скалярное произведение строки, в которой находится наибольший элемент матрицы, на столбец с наименьшим элементом. | |
T(20) L(20) | А. Сложить массив T и L. Результат назвать массивом A. Вывести на печать. | |
T(L,L) | Б. Определить является ли заданная целая матрица ортонормированной, т.е такой, в которой скалярное произведение каждой пары различных строк равно 0, а скалярное произведение каждой стоки на себя равно 1. L=10. | |
U(11) | А. Элементы массива умножить на 2 и вывести полученный массив на печать. | |
U(9,9) | Б. Определить, является ли заданная целая матрица магической, т.е. такой, в которой суммы элементов во всех строках и столбцах одинаковы. | |
V(13) | А. В массиве в порядке возрастания модулей упорядочить сначала отрицательные, затем положительные элементы. | |
V(N,N) | Б. Найти матрицу, обратную данной матрицы V, или установить, что такой нет. N=6. | |
W(17) | А. В массиве в порядке возрастания модулей упорядочить сначала положительные, затем отрицательные элементы. | |
W(M,N) | Б. Упорядочить строки вещественной матрицы W по возрастанию их первых элементов. M=10, N=15. | |
X(30) | А. Отдельно сложить в массиве отрицательные и положительные элементы. Результат вывести с комментариями. | |
X(M,N) | Б. Упорядочить строки вещественной матрицы X по возрастанию их наибольших элементов. M=10, N=15. | |
Y(20) | А. Дан символьный массив. Заменить буквы на звёздочки (*), а на место цифр – 0. Вывести на печать. | |
Y(N,N) | Б. Транспонировать данную матрицу. N=15. | |
Z(25) | А. Дан символьный массив. Заменить буквы на 0, а на место цифр – звёздочки (*). Вывести на печать. | |
Z(N,M) | Упорядочить строку матрицы по возрастанию сумм элементов строк. N=15, M=20. | |
A(30) | А. Дан символьный массив. Расположить сначала цифры в порядке возрастания, затем буквы. | |
A(13,18) | Б. Дана символьная матрица. Найти номер первой по порядку строки, содержащей наибольшее число цифр. | |
B(15) | А. Вывести на печать массив в обратном порядке. | |
B(13,18) | Б. Дана символьная матрица. Найти номер первого по порядку столбца, содержащего наименьшее число пробелов на пересечении со строками, номера которых чётные. | |
C(10) | А. Вывести на печать массив C упорядочив его элементы по возрастанию. | |
C(15,15) | Б. Дана символьная матрица. Найти номер столбца, содержащего наибольшее различных элементов | |
D(18) | А. В массиве в порядке убывания модулей упорядочить сначала отрицательные, затем положительные элементы. | |
A(15,15) | Б. Дана символьная матрица. Найти номер первой по порядку строки, содержащей наибольшее число цифр |
Дата добавления: 2015-07-12; просмотров: 170 | Нарушение авторских прав
<== предыдущая страница | | | следующая страница ==> |
Задание к лабораторной работе | | | Задание к лабораторной работе |